Bart Verbruggen 8/10

Made very good saves low down from Mac Allister and Jones, then parried from Gakpo and was generally good with hands and feet.
Mats Wieffer 7/10
Solid defending, a wise tactical foul which cost him a yellow card and an important intervention on Gakpo just after the first goal - but missed a great chance with a header.
Jan Paul van Hecke 9/10

A towering display in defence and constructive with the ball. One block to halt a counter had assistant coach Joonas Scheuermann punching the air.
Lewis Dunk 6/10
He has back-headed to the keeper plenty of times but this one was hard to watch as Kerkez read it. Also got a chested back pass wrong but there was plenty of good stuff too.
Ferdi Kadioglu 8/10
Keeps turning in the high-energy, diligent performances. Did enough defensively, tested the keeper after a good run and delivered a pinpoint cross for the opening goal.
James Milner 7/10

Set the tone early with strong challenges and alert defending and was still giving out the orders as he left the field.
Pascal Gross 7/10
One of the more under-stated performers and did an effective job on the ball and as part of the team pattern.
Diego Gomez 7.5/10
Was a great target at the far post for the first goal and does a lot of strong work while showing a better touch then some give him credit for. Tested the keeper with a superb free-kick but still has a habit of giving away needless fouls, sometimes in dangerous areas.
Jack Hinshelwood 7/10
The finishing touch eludes him, although one of his chances turned into an assist. Was not always secure in possession but put in a busy display in general.
Yankuba Minteh 8/10
Was allowed to continue on a yellow card and it paid off with an explosive second half, the high point of which was his cross for the winner. Fired at the keeper when clean through.
Danny Welbeck 9/10
Too clever for Konate on the opener, in the right place for the winner but also an effective contributor around the park. Brilliant work ahead of Minteh’s one-on-one.
SUBS - Carlos Baleba 7/10
Looked pleasingly confident and back to what he can do in an area where Milner has now set a high bar.
Kaoru Mitoma 7.5/10
Great impact off the bench. Seemed to glide rather than run through the defence to set up a huge Hinshelwood chance and was always a danger.
Yasin Ayari N/A
Lively in attacking areas and was denied a goal by Jones’s great block.
